NBC’s latest contributor has been dropped from the community following public backlash — together with from the community’s personal expertise — in line with an inside e mail despatched to staffers by NBC Chairman Cesar Conde and obtained by NPR.

Ronna McDaniel, the previous chair of the Republican Nationwide Committee, was employed by the information community simply two weeks after stepping down from her function on the RNC.

“No group, notably a newsroom, can succeed until it’s cohesive and aligned. Over the previous couple of days, it has change into clear that this appointment undermines that objective,” Conde stated within the e mail saying that McDaniel would now not be a contributor.

“I need to personally apologize to our crew members who felt we allow them to down,” Conde added.

“Whereas this was a collective advice by some members of our management crew, I authorised it and take full duty for it.”

The announcement of McDaniel’s hiring raised eyebrows internally, and her new co-workers rapidly took to broadcast to precise their considerations, prompting NBC to reexamine McDaniels’ contract, reportedly value $300,000 a 12 months.

In a dialog with Meet the Press moderator Kristen Welker, NBC’s chief political analyst Chuck Todd stated their bosses owe Welker an apology after she spoke to McDaniel in a earlier section.

“She is now a paid contributor by NBC Information. I do not know whether or not any reply she gave to you was as a result of she did not need to mess up her contract,” Todd continued, including that McDaniel has “credibility points that she nonetheless has to cope with.”

“There is a purpose why there are quite a lot of journalists at NBC Information uncomfortable with this, as a result of a lot of our skilled dealings with the RNC over the past six years have been met with gaslighting, have been met with character assassination,” Todd stated throughout the present on Sunday.

Rachel Maddow additionally expressed criticism of the community’s alternative on her Monday evening present, telling viewers, “I discover the choice to place her on the payroll inexplicable and I hope [NBC] will rethink that call.”

McDaniel introduced in February that she could be stepping down from her publish as RNC chair in early March — the primary lady to ever maintain the title.

“It has been the dignity and privilege of my life to serve the Republican Nationwide Committee for seven years as Chairwoman to elect Republicans and develop our Social gathering,” McDaniel stated in an announcement saying her departure.

Following the 2020 election, McDaniel, a Trump ally, stated that she believed that the place was stolen from the previous president by President Biden — a declare that has been confirmed false.

“I do not assume he gained it honest, I do not. I am not going to say that,” she advised CNN’s Chris Wallace final summer time on what she known as a “rigged” election.

Following questing over the weekend from Welker, McDaniel pivoted and stated, “[Biden] gained. He is the professional president. Honest and sq., he gained. It is licensed. It is performed.”

“I do assume it is honest to say there have been issues in 2020 and to say that doesn’t imply he isn’t the professional president,” she added.
